Key Features Comparison

Basic4Android
Basic4Android Features
  • Drag-and-drop interface for building app layouts
  • BASIC language for coding app logic and behaviors
  • Compiler converts BASIC code to Java/Android
  • Live testing on emulator or device
  • Database access and SQL support
  • Media and graphics capabilities
  • Access to Android APIs
  • Can generate signed APK for publishing
